Sesser-Valier board holds two closed sessions under Open Meetings Act to consider student disciplinary case
Summary
During a March 17, 2026 special meeting, the Sesser-Valier CUSD 196 board entered closed session twice under 5 ILCS 120/2(c)(9) to discuss student disciplinary cases and reconvened to take action, including a finding of violation and an expulsion resolution.

At a special meeting on March 17, 2026, the Sesser-Valier Community Unit School District No. 196 Board of Education entered closed session twice to discuss student disciplinary cases under the Illinois Open Meetings Act exception, citing "5 ILCS 120/2(c)(9)." The first closed session was approved at 6:01 PM on a motion by Trustee Lance, seconded by Trustee Kelly; the board reconvened at 6:54 PM. Minutes state that no public comment was offered during the meeting.
After reconvening the first time, the board voted to find that Student SV2026-HS1 had committed "gross disobedience and misconduct" warranting discipline and then returned to closed session at 6:55 PM on a motion by Trustee Dilliner, seconded by Trustee Lance. The final reconvening occurred at 7:34 PM, after which the board adopted a resolution authorizing a two-year expulsion. The minutes record roll-call votes for each motion.
